    THK Original Grease AFE-CA Grease

    • Base oil: high-grade synthetic oil
    • Consistency enhancer: urea-based

     
    AFE-CA grease uses high-grade synthetic oil as its base and a urea-based grease as its consistency enhancer. This ensures it produces very little dust, making it ideal for use in clean environments.

    Features
    • Low dust generation
    This grease generates the least amount of dust among all THK low dust-generating grease products. Contains zero metallic elements, making it ideal for use in semiconductor-related fields.

    Representative Physical Properties

    Item

    Representative value

    Test method

    Consistency enhancer

    Urea-based  

    Base oil

    High-grade synthetic oil

     

    Base oil kinematic viscosity: mm2/s (40°C)

    99

    JIS K 2220 23

    Worked penetration (25°C, 60 W)

    280

    JIS K 2220 7

    Mixing stability (100,000 W)

    310

    JIS K 2220 15

    Dropping point: °C

    260

    JIS K 2220 8

    Evaporation amount: mass% (99°C, 22 h)

    0.1

    JIS K 2220 10

    Oil separation rate: mass% (100°C, 24 h)

    0.1

    JIS K 2220 11

    Copper plate corrosion (B method, 100°C, 24 h)

    Accepted

    JIS K 2220 9

    Low-temperature torque: mN-m (‒20°C)

    Starting

    130

    JIS K 2220 18

    Rotational

    76

    4-ball testing (welding load): N

    1236

    ASTM D2596

    Service temperature range: °C

    ‒40 to 180  

    Color

    Light yellowish brown
